mirror of
https://github.com/tuna/mirror-web.git
synced 2025-12-25 20:32:46 +00:00
fancy-status: remove silly codes
This commit is contained in:
parent
2b296e2e6a
commit
5985dfbab6
|
|
@ -170,33 +170,6 @@ body {
|
|||
}
|
||||
}
|
||||
}
|
||||
.table-condensed {
|
||||
& > thead, & > tbody, & > tfoot{
|
||||
& > tr > th, & > tr > td[class*="rolling-"]{
|
||||
overflow-y: hidden;
|
||||
clip-path: padding-box;
|
||||
& > div {
|
||||
position: absolute;
|
||||
left: 0;
|
||||
top: 0;
|
||||
height: 100%;
|
||||
width: 100%;
|
||||
transition-property: transform;
|
||||
transition-duration: 1s;
|
||||
transition-timing-function: ease;
|
||||
div {
|
||||
padding: 5px;
|
||||
white-space: nowrap;
|
||||
height: 100%;
|
||||
}
|
||||
&.notrans{
|
||||
transition-duration: 0s;
|
||||
}
|
||||
}
|
||||
position: relative;
|
||||
}
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
#help-page {
|
||||
|
|
|
|||
|
|
@ -29,15 +29,14 @@ function kickstartScroll() {
|
|||
setInterval(doScroll, SCROLL_INTERVAL);
|
||||
}
|
||||
|
||||
var step = 0;
|
||||
function doScroll() {
|
||||
step += 1;
|
||||
const targets = $('#mirror-list .row:not(:hover) .tuna-roll');
|
||||
targets.each(function() {
|
||||
const target = $(this);
|
||||
const cur = parseInt(target.attr('data-tuna-roll-cur'), 10);
|
||||
const max = parseInt(target.attr('data-tuna-roll-max'), 10);
|
||||
let next = cur + 1;
|
||||
if(next > max) next = 0;
|
||||
|
||||
target.attr('data-tuna-roll-cur', next);
|
||||
target.attr('data-tuna-roll-cur', step % max);
|
||||
});
|
||||
}
|
||||
|
|
|
|||
10
status.html
10
status.html
|
|
@ -58,8 +58,8 @@ permalink: /status/
|
|||
<td class="col-xs-8 hidden-md hidden-lg" v-if="mir.status != 'syncing'">{{mir.next_schedule}}, {{mir.next_schedule_ago}}</td>
|
||||
<td class="col-xs-8 hidden-md hidden-lg" v-else>Syncing Now</td>
|
||||
<td class="hidden-xs hidden-sm hidden-md hidden-lg"></td>
|
||||
<td class="col-md-2 col-xs-3 rolling-3 text-left-md text-right-xs hidden-xs hidden-sm">
|
||||
<div class="tuna-roll" data-tuna-roll-cur="0" data-tuna-roll-max="6">
|
||||
<td class="col-md-2 col-xs-3 rolling-3 text-left-md text-right-xs hidden-xs hidden-sm">
|
||||
<div class="tuna-roll" data-tuna-roll-cur="0" data-tuna-roll-max="6">
|
||||
<template v-if="mir.last_ended_ts == mir.last_update_ts">
|
||||
<div data-tuna-roll-seq="0 1 2 3">Last Successful Sync</div>
|
||||
</template>
|
||||
|
|
@ -70,12 +70,11 @@ permalink: /status/
|
|||
<div data-tuna-roll-seq="3">Last Attempted Sync</div>
|
||||
</template>
|
||||
<div data-tuna-roll-seq="4 5">Next Scheduled Sync</div>
|
||||
<div data-tuna-roll-seq="6">Last Successful Sync</div>
|
||||
</div>
|
||||
</td>
|
||||
<td class="hidden-xs hidden-sm hidden-md hidden-lg"></td>
|
||||
<td class="col-md-2 col-xs-5 rolling-6 hidden-xs hidden-sm">
|
||||
<div class="tuna-roll" data-tuna-roll-cur="0" data-tuna-roll-max="6">
|
||||
<td class="col-md-2 col-xs-5 rolling-6 hidden-xs hidden-sm">
|
||||
<div class="tuna-roll" data-tuna-roll-cur="0" data-tuna-roll-max="6">
|
||||
<template v-if="mir.last_ended_ts == mir.last_update_ts">
|
||||
<div data-tuna-roll-seq="0 1">{{mir.last_update}}</div>
|
||||
<div data-tuna-roll-seq="2 3">{{mir.last_update_ago}}</div>
|
||||
|
|
@ -93,7 +92,6 @@ permalink: /status/
|
|||
<div data-tuna-roll-seq="4">{{mir.next_schedule}}</div>
|
||||
<div data-tuna-roll-seq="5">{{mir.next_schedule_ago}}</div>
|
||||
</template>
|
||||
<div data-tuna-roll-seq="6">{{mir.last_update}}</div>
|
||||
</div>
|
||||
</td>
|
||||
<td class="col-xs-4">Upstream</td>
|
||||
|
|
|
|||
Loading…
Reference in New Issue